About Keras
Getting started
Developer guides
Keras 3 API documentation
Models API
Layers API
Callbacks API
Ops API
Optimizers
Metrics
Losses
Data loading
Built-in small datasets
Keras Applications
Mixed precision
Multi-device distribution
RNG API
Utilities
Experiment management utilities
Model plotting utilities
Structured data preprocessing utilities
Tensor utilities
Python & NumPy utilities
Keras configuration utilities
KerasTuner
KerasCV
KerasNLP
KerasHub
Keras 2 API documentation
Code examples
KerasTuner: Hyperparameter Tuning
KerasHub: Pretrained Models
KerasCV: Computer Vision Workflows
KerasNLP: Natural Language Workflows
search
►
Keras 3 API documentation
/ Utilities
Utilities
Experiment management utilities
Config class
Model plotting utilities
plot_model function
model_to_dot function
Structured data preprocessing utilities
FeatureSpace class
Tensor utilities
get_source_inputs function
is_keras_tensor function
Python & NumPy utilities
set_random_seed function
split_dataset function
pack_x_y_sample_weight function
get_file function
Progbar class
PyDataset class
to_categorical function
normalize function
Keras configuration utilities
version function
clear_session function
enable_traceback_filtering function
disable_traceback_filtering function
is_traceback_filtering_enabled function
enable_interactive_logging function
disable_interactive_logging function
is_interactive_logging_enabled function
enable_unsafe_deserialization function
floatx function
set_floatx function
image_data_format function
set_image_data_format function
epsilon function
set_epsilon function
backend function
Utilities
Experiment management utilities
Model plotting utilities
Structured data preprocessing utilities
Tensor utilities
Python & NumPy utilities
Keras configuration utilities